    Agricultural Food and Quarantine Technician

    REQUIREMENTS    :  

    •  Applicants must be in a possession of a Grade 12 Certificate and National Diploma in Agriculture (NQF6). Minimum of one (1) year relevant experience.

    DUTIES    :  

    •  Application and enforcement of legislation and international agreements. Conduct inspections and make recommendations in terms of the relevant prescripts and take appropriate actions. Conduct searches of passengers, motor vehicles etc. with regards to illegal imports of regulated agricultural products by the appropriate means, i.e. physical inspections, sniffer dogs or X- ray machines.
    • Prohibition of the sale of imported and locally produced agricultural products that do not comply with the relevant legislative prescripts. Prohibition and detention of regulated agricultural products. Seize and confiscate non- compliant agricultural products. Handle consignments destined for export that do not comply with the legislative requirements or international agreements or rejected by the assignees. Initiate investigations into the illegal importation, exportation and movement of regulated agricultural products as well as other fraudulent activities. Institute legal action for non-compliance. Attend and give evidence during court cases where necessary.
    • Handle complaints, queries and enquiries from customers. Issue phytosanitary, quality and export certificates as required for international trade purposes. Provide advisory services to stakeholders Liaise with and provide advice to stakeholders (e.g., trade organisations, industries, private sector institutions, importers/exporters, legal representatives, and the assignees, etc) regarding the operational application of the relevant Acts, prescripts, certification schemes, norms and standards. Perform Administrative duties. Develop and maintain databases. Compile and submit the relevant reports and submissions as required.
